• Maven


     1. Maven简单介绍

      Apache Maven是个项目管理和自动构建工具,基于项目对象模型(POM)的概念。
      作用:完成项目的相关操作,如:编译,构建,单元测试,安装,网站生成和基于Maven部署项目。

     2.Maven是干什么的

      用maven之前你找jar包得到处找+下载,版本号也记不清。 
      用了maven以后这项工作就免了,所有jar包都是你的,你直接配置就行。

     3.Maven安装与配置

      3.1 下载maven安装包,解压即可使用   官网:http://maven.apache.org/download.cgi

      3.2 配置maven环境变量

     先创建:M2_HOME

    在创建一个:MAVEN_HOME

     再修改path添加maven相关路径

     接着验证用管理员身份运行cmd

     输入mvn -version

     

    创建一个文件夹

    找到解压的文件打开conf里的settings

    将原来的下载路径改成阿里云的maven仓库

    接着在eclipse里面使用

    打开preferences搜索maven

    add添加maven的解压路径

     选择配置好的setting.xml文件

     

    新建maven项目

    选择maven project

    点击下一步下一步

    把All catalogs改为internal

    点击最后一个webapp 1.0

    项目名为maven

     然后会报错 ,我们就去这个地址https://mvnrepository.com/      点击第一个下面的java.servlet-api

     点击4.0.1

    复制这一段

     复制到项目pom.xml 的dependencies标签中

    在将项目的mvc.xml中(2.3)的版本 改为3.1版本

     

     在pom.xml中配置进jdk1.8的插件  

     

    然后右键项目选择Properties  选择jdk1.8

    java选择1.8

     选择:Dynamic Web Module

    第一步:取消勾选

    第二步:选择3.1

    第三步:应用

    第四步:勾选

    第五步:点击

     

     

    然后右键项目打开maven  >> Updata Project 

    接下来用测试

     

     运行即可

  • 相关阅读:
    PlantUML —— 应用于 Eclipse 的简单快速的 UML 编辑软件
    PlantUML类图
    Java 基于log4j的日志工具类
    RabbitMQ Hello world(二)
    redis lua 初体验
    mysql 批处理 innodb_flush_at_trx_commit 测试分析
    mysql 服务日志 5.7.29
    redis 浅谈事务
    redis list 基本操作
    redis hash 基本操作
  • 原文地址:https://www.cnblogs.com/BAYOUA/p/11234457.html
Copyright © 2020-2023  润新知